Three environments: dev, staging, prod. Each runs an isolated broker; no cross-environment traffic is permitted. Scanner firmware talks only to the edge relay, never directly to the decoding service. Staging mirrors prod topology but uses synthetic barcode payloads. Audit logging is enabled everywhere; retention is ninety days in prod, fourteen elsewhere. Note for reviewers: dev previously allowed unauthenticated relay access — closed last cycle. Each environment's relay boots with the following configuration values.

config for bahop-baduf:
[kasion]
team = lamath
access_code = ac_d807e5
host = kasion.paliqcloud.corp
port = 4000
owner = julix.tamvan
peer = frair.qorvelsoft.local

☐ EXIF scrubbing (Petalframe uploads): confirm the Quietlens scrubber strips GPS, timestamps, and device tags from all image paths, including the thumbnail resize branch that previously bypassed it. Run the metadata audit script against the staging corpus and attach results before sign-off; zero residual tags is the bar. Once verified, record it here for the sync — the token for the verified build appears below.

build token for tajeg-bajep: htk14_409ba9df6b8acb

Eng sync notes — Shrinkray CLI. Batch resize throughput up 3x after switching to streamed decoding. Open issues: EXIF rotation mishandled on some inputs; progress bar misreports on interrupted runs. Decision: ship v0.9 to the Dunmore pipeline team behind a flag, gather feedback for two weeks. Docs need a quickstart before GA. Follow-ups and bug triage are owned by the engineer named below.

signatory, yahog-badug: Quenix Ulaael

Ticket #—missed pick-up, replacement server for the Dunmarsh branch. Courier no-show at the Tellbrook loading dock this morning; unit still crated in bay 2. Branch is down to one failing machine, so this cannot slip again. Dispatch: rebook for tomorrow, first slot, and confirm with the Tellbrook duty tech before 08:00. Crate is sealed and palletised, ready to go. The confidential instruction for the courier hand-over is below.

courier memo of yajef-bajep: the frawyn jordor courier leaves the norwyn ledger at gate 2781 under passcode 330769